Ok, to anyone who's intrested about the band... (although the thread has been quiet for almost an year)

Tarja Turunen, the singer of Nightwish is being kicked out from the band due to conflicts by other four members. It was told at their website last night, in a open letter that Tuomas Holopainen, the songwriter, wrote to Tarja. It explains quite a lot.

The band is still going to continue without her, and will find a new female singer.
